So to summarize, you have irregular cycles (i.e. irregular or absent ovulation) and were placed on
clomid (which increased the chances of ovulation) and in addition to that, you were placed on supplemental
progesterone for the second half you cycle. Now you are possibly "late" with some brownish spotting.
The possibilities include:
1. You are pregnant (yes this is possible and might represent
implantation bleeding and you should do a test)
2. You did not ovulate (in which case the clomid dose needs to be increased)
3. You are starting your period soon, and the spotting is the prelude to this event
